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
For more information regarding Bristol-Myers Squibb Clinical Trial participation, please visit www.BMSStudyConnect.com Inclusion Criteria: * Healthy participant, as determined by no clinically significant deviation from normal in physical examination, electrocardiograms (ECGs), and clinical laboratory determinations * Body mass index of 18.0 to 32.0 kg/m2, inclusive, and weight ≥ 50 kg, at screening * Normal renal function at screening as evidenced by an estimated GFR (glomerular filtration rate) \> 80 mL/min/1.732 m2
Exclusion criteria
* Any medical condition that presents a potential risk to the participant and/or may compromise the objectives of the study, including a history of or active liver disease * Positive anti- John Cunningham virus (JCV) antibody test at Screening * History of allergy to MMF, BMS-986165, related compounds or any significant drug allergy Other protocol defined inclusion/
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Maximum plasma concentration (Cmax) of mycophenolic acid (MPA) | 18 days |
| Area under the concentration vs time curve from time zero to the last quantifiable plasma concentration (AUC[0-T]) of MPA | 18 days |
| AUC extrapolated to infinity (AUC[INF]) of MPA | 18 days |
Secondary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Number of adverse events (AE) | Up to 48 days |
| Incidence of clinically significant changes in laboratory test results, vital sign measurements, electrocardiograms (ECGs) and physical examination results | 18 days |
| Number of serious adverse events (SAE) | Up to 48 days |
| Number of AEs leading to discontinuation | Up to 48 days |
